Steak and Shrimp Jerk Pasta

Ingredients (Serves 4)

Protein

  • 8 oz steak (sirloin or ribeye), sliced thin
  • 8 oz raw shrimp, peeled & deveined

Seasoning

  • 1½ tbsp jerk seasoning (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• Salt & pepper (light—jerk seasoning already has salt)

Pasta & Sauce

  • 12 oz pasta (penne or fettuccine work best)
  • 2 tbsp butter
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up heavy cream (or half-and-half)
  • ½ cup chicken broth
  • ½ cup parmesan cheese, grated
  • Optional: sliced bell peppers or onions
  • Optional garnish: parsley or green onions

Instructions

  1. Cook pasta
    • Boil pasta in salted water until al dente.
    • Reserve ½ cup pasta water, then drain.
  2. Season protein
    • Toss steak and shrimp separately with jerk seasoning and olive oil.
  3. Cook steak
    •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at.
    • Sear steak slices 2–3 minutes per side.
    • Remove and set aside.
  4. Cook shrimp
    • In the same pan, cook shrimp 1–2 minutes per side until pink.
    • Remove and set aside.
  5. Make sauce
    • Lower heat to medium.
    • Add butter and garlic; cook 30 seconds.
    • Stir in cream and chicken broth.
    • Simmer 3–5 minutes until slightly thick.
    • Add parmesan and stir until smooth.
  6. Combine
    • Add pasta, steak, shrimp, and optional veggies.
    • Toss gently. Add pasta water if needed for looseness.
  7. Serve
    • Garnish and serve hot.

Tips

  • If jerk seasoning is spicy, balance with extra cream
  • Don’t overcook shrimp—they get rubbery fast
  • Add a squeeze of lime at the end for Caribbean flavor
